With 1,084 people, ZIP 87056 is a ZIP code in Santa Fe County. The median age is 60.7, about 22 years above the US median. 98% of homes are owner-occupied. Getting to work takes 52 minutes on average. There are 3 people per square mile. The foreign-born share is 1%. Among the 11 ZIP codes in Santa Fe County, 87056 ranks 6th by median household income.
